Metsä Board Finalizes Change Negotiations Impacting Finnish Operations

Metsä Board has officially concluded its change negotiations concerning the Finnish segment of its operations. The discussions, which centered on adapting production capacities and enhancing operational efficiency, will lead to adjustments in staffing levels and workflows across several facilities. The company emphasizes that these measures are necessary to remain competitive in the shifting global market for premium paperboard products.

Key outcomes of the negotiations include:

  • Reduction in headcount by approximately 5% across affected units
  • Implementation of flexible working arrangements to balance workload
  • Investments in automation and process improvements to boost productivity
  • Support programs for employees impacted by the changes
